Heidrick & Struggles Adds Partner in Financial Services Practice

September 8, 2014 – Heidrick & Struggles International has named John Hindley as a partner within the firm's financial services practice. He will be based in Heidrick's London office. Mr. Hindley previously worked for Credit Suisse Prime Services where he led the bank's EMEA prime consulting team and was responsible for advising clients on many issues, with an emphasis on talent and compensation. Prior to that, he led the hedge fund practice at boutique search firm The Rose Partnership where he placed senior hedge fund candidates in a variety of both investment and operational roles. "John has an impeccable reputation and an intimate knowledge of the global hedge fund space," said Daniel Edwards, global managing partner of the financial services practice at Heidrick & Struggles. "His standing as one of the top leadership advisors within Europe will be a great benefit to Heidrick and, in turn, the Firm's global resources will allow John to expand his impact." Heidrick & Struggles is a provider of senior-level executive search and leadership advisory services, including succession planning, executive assessment, talent retention management, executive development, transition consulting for newly appointed executives, and M&A human capital integration consulting.
